Gradle 别用国外的源了!HarmonyOS 鸿蒙Next

Gradle 别用国外的源了!HarmonyOS 鸿蒙Next gradle太慢了!!!!!!!!!

希望团队能够整个国内的服务器下载

4 回复

亲爱滴开发者 ,这个问题已经在处理中啦,稍后答复你哟 ,么么哒

更多关于Gradle 别用国外的源了!HarmonyOS 鸿蒙Next的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html


你好,感谢你的建议,OS已收到,后续将根据大家的体验不断优化。

在HarmonyOS鸿蒙Next中,Gradle的依赖管理可以通过配置国内镜像源来加速构建过程。使用国内镜像源可以有效减少依赖下载时间,提升开发效率。

具体操作如下:

  1. 修改build.gradle文件:在项目的build.gradle文件中,添加国内镜像源。例如:

    repositories {
        maven { url 'https://maven.aliyun.com/repository/public' }
        maven { url 'https://maven.aliyun.com/repository/google' }
        maven { url 'https://maven.aliyun.com/repository/gradle-plugin' }
    }
    
  2. 修改settings.gradle文件:在settings.gradle文件中,同样添加国内镜像源:

    pluginManagement {
        repositories {
            maven { url 'https://maven.aliyun.com/repository/gradle-plugin' }
        }
    }
    
  3. 修改gradle.properties文件:在gradle.properties文件中,配置代理或直接使用国内镜像:

    systemProp.http.proxyHost=proxy.example.com
    systemProp.http.proxyPort=8080
    systemProp.https.proxyHost=proxy.example.com
    systemProp.https.proxyPort=8080
    

通过以上配置,Gradle将优先从国内镜像源下载依赖,从而加快构建速度。

在HarmonyOS鸿蒙Next开发中,建议使用国内镜像源来加速Gradle构建。可以在build.gradle文件中配置阿里云Maven仓库,例如:

repositories {
    maven { url 'https://maven.aliyun.com/repository/public' }
    maven { url 'https://maven.aliyun.com/repository/google' }
    maven { url 'https://maven.aliyun.com/repository/gradle-plugin' }
}

这样可以显著提升依赖下载速度,避免因网络问题导致的构建失败。

回到顶部